游戏开发所需的关键岗位及其职责

游戏开发是一项复杂的工作,通常需要一个多学科的团队协作。以下是游戏开发过程中常见的岗位及其职责,每个岗位都在游戏的成功开发中扮演着重要角色。

游戏开发项目经理

项目经理负责整体项目的规划、进度管理和协调工作,确保项目按时完成并在预算内运行。他们需要解决团队之间的沟通问题,并应对突发情况,保障项目的顺利推进。

游戏设计师

游戏设计师设计游戏的核心玩法、规则、故事情节和关卡。他们需要构思出有趣的游戏机制,并创建详细的设计文档,以指导开发团队的工作,确保游戏的可玩性和吸引力。

游戏开发程序员

程序员负责编写游戏代码,实现游戏设计师提出的功能和机制。根据具体任务,程序员可以分为以下几类:

客户端程序员:负责游戏的前端开发,包括用户界面、图形渲染和游戏逻辑。

服务器程序员:负责游戏的后端开发,包括服务器架构、数据库管理和网络通信。

图形程序员:专注于图形渲染和视觉效果的开发。

引擎程序员:开发和优化游戏引擎,以提升游戏的性能和效率。

游戏美术设计

美术师负责游戏的视觉设计和艺术创作。根据具体任务,美术师可以分为以下几类:

概念美术师:绘制游戏的初步概念图,设定游戏的整体视觉风格。

2D美术师:制作游戏中的2D图像,如角色、背景和界面元素。

3D美术师:创建游戏中的3D模型,包括角色、场景和物体。

动画师:制作角色和环境的动画,赋予游戏生命力和动态效果。

音效设计师

音效设计师制作游戏的音效和背景音乐,包括角色的声音、环境音效和音乐效果,增强游戏的沉浸感和情感共鸣。

用户体验(UX)和用户界面(UI)设计师

UX和UI设计师设计用户界面和交互体验,确保游戏操作简便、界面美观,并提升玩家的整体体验。

游戏测试员

测试员进行游戏测试,找出游戏中的bug和问题,并反馈给开发团队。他们需进行功能测试、性能测试和用户体验测试,确保游戏质量。

市场营销和发行(Marketing and Publishing)

市场营销和发行团队制定和执行游戏的营销策略,包括市场调研、广告投放、社交媒体运营和品牌推广。同时,他们负责选择发行平台,并协调游戏发布和后续更新。

游戏商务开发

商务开发负责游戏的商业合作与拓展,包括寻找合作伙伴、洽谈授权协议、商务谈判和管理外部资源。

每个岗位在游戏开发中都扮演着重要角色,团队的协作和沟通至关重要。根据游戏项目的规模和复杂程度,一个团队可能会包含所有这些岗位,也可能由多个岗位的职责由少数几个人承担。无论团队规模如何,成功的游戏开发都需要各个领域的专业知识和技能的有机结合。通过多学科的团队协作和共同努力,才能开发出令人满意的游戏作品,赢得玩家的喜爱和市场的认可。

猜你喜欢

转载自blog.csdn.net/inyiu/article/details/139704708